About Jr. Instructor Program

Program will include a safe and fun all-mountain experience. Season-long coaching on how to teach skiing and/or riding to both children and adults

Clinics and sessions on various topics such as: 

  • Skiing / riding powder 
  • Carving
  • Terrain park
  • Moguls

Dedicated time to improve personal skiing and riding skills as well as interpersonal communication. 

All coaching will be based on PSIA and AASI certification standards for teaching snow sports. Competition of PSIA’s Junior Instructor Certificate Program is strongly recommended for all participants.  Helmets are required for all program participants.
